Other Names (World)
Rockrunner, Damara Rock-jumper
Family
Macrosphenidae (Crombecs And Allies)
Size
16 - 17 cm
First Described (Guide)
(Sclater, 1852)
Habitat
Boulder-strewn, grassy hillsides and bases of small hills.
Angola, Namibia.

Population
Estimated population is 49,000 - 143,432 (2010).
Status LC
For more information see BirdLife International Species Factsheet.
Voice
A rich, liquid, melodious song, much more varied than that of Cape Grassbird (Sphenoeacus afer).

Subspecies
The following 2 subspecies are recognised:
- pycnopygius (Sclater, 1852) - Coastal south-western Angola and northern and central Namibia.
- spadix Clancey, 1972 - HuĂla and Namibe escarpment (south-western Angola).
